## Authentication

Graphlume's API accepts bearer tokens only. Tokens are scoped read-only by default; graph-mutation scopes require separate approval. Tokens expire after 12 hours and cannot be refreshed client-side. TLS 1.3 is enforced; plaintext requests are rejected at the edge. All calls are logged with token fingerprint, not the token itself. For review purposes, the staging environment accepts the token below.

login token, bagag-kahif: eyJhbGciOiJIUzI1NiIsInR5cCI6IkpXVCJ9.eyJzdWIiOiIswuI773jNJIn0.pIpIS1X_-NLb

## Who to ping: slow autocomplete index

If the Birchline autocomplete index is lagging (suggestions taking >400ms, or stale entries showing up), it's almost always the nightly rebuild falling behind. Don't restart the indexer yourself — that makes the backlog worse. The owning team is Typeahead Guild; Priya runs point this quarter and usually replies fast during the eng sync window. For anything index-related, drop a note to the guild inbox below.

billing contact of bawep-fawif = fenath_zorael@nelvrocorp.corp

For the incoming director. Marketing spend cut 18% effective next quarter. Drivers: soft demand for the Ardenline range, overlap between the Kestrel and Vanefold campaigns, and agency consolidation under Pellmark Creative. Headcount unaffected; two contractor roles lapse. Regional events in Torbridge and Halvane cancelled; digital spend preserved. Risks: reduced lead volume in the western territory, slower brand recovery. Mitigation plan owned by Corin Abbley. The rationale ties directly to the strategy outlined below.

internal memo for kagaf-yagaf: Wenmirek Partners plans to lower the Belax list price by 51.9 percent in December. The finance team signed off on a budget of $410.6 million for Project Quenmir. The renewal with Sildorox Logistics closes at $29.9 million a year, 64.0 percent below the last contract. Project Joreth slips by two quarters because of the tooling delay.

Night-shift staff: Floor 4 of the Tellhaven Building opens this week. After 21:00, access is via the rear stairwell only; the lifts are locked out overnight during the settling period. Complete a walk-through of the new floor once per shift and log it. The stairwell keypad accepts the code below.

badge for yahop-fawep: bdg-XBKXI-68071